Job 15:10 Cross References
Job 15:10
10: On our side are aged, gray-haired men much older than your father!
Job 32:6
- Elihu son of Barakel the Buzite said, "I am young and you are old, so I held back and did not dare to tell you what I think.
- I thought, `Those who are older should speak, for wisdom comes with age.'
Job 12:20
- He silences the trusted adviser, and he removes the insight of the elders.
Proverbs 16:31
- Gray hair is a crown of glory; it is gained by living a godly life.
Job 12:12
- Wisdom belongs to the aged, and understanding to those who have lived many years.
Job 8:8
- "Just ask the former generation. Pay attention to the experience of our ancestors.
- For we were born but yesterday and know so little. Our days on earth are as transient as a shadow.
- But those who came before us will teach you. They will teach you from the wisdom of former generations.
Deuteronomy 32:7
- Remember the days of long ago; think about the generations past. Ask your father and he will inform you. Inquire of your elders, and they will tell you.
